African Pike Characin in NYC
African Pikes have begun to turn up in NYC. This medium sized predator can get a foot and half long, but usually stays much smaller in aquaria. It is an inhabitant of ponds, swamps and marshes where it hunts in marginal vegetation, but keeps away from Tiger fish territory as Tiger fish eat them.
They are suitable to be kept individually, in small groups of roughly the same size or in community tanks of large fish. They need a 70 gallon tank when full grown.
